INFORM - surgery for hip infection project

A multicentre randomised trial to compare 1-stage with 2-stage revision surgery for prosthetic hip joint infection

Inclusion criteria

Inclusion criteria: 1. Age 18 or above 2. A clinical diagnosis of prosthetic hip joint infection 3. Require revision surgery (either 1-stage or 2-stage) to treat prosthetic hip joint infection, in the opinion of the treating consultant orthopaedic surgeon Target Gender: Male & Female ; Lower Age Limit 18 years

Exclusion criteria

Exclusion criteria: 1. Unable or unwilling to undergo either 1-stage or 2-stage revision surgery 2. Lack capacity to give written informed consent

Design outcomes

Primary

MeasureTime frame
Patient-reported hip pain, stiffness, function; Timepoint(s): WOMAC at 18 months post-randomisation

Secondary

MeasureTime frame
1. Quality of life, measured using Euroquol EQ-5D-5L and HOOS 2. All hip-related complications (including continuing and reinfection) recorded throughout study period 3. Post-op pain, measured using the Brief Pain Inventory 4. Patient-reported hip function, measured using the Oxford Hip Score 5. Objective measure of hip function, measured using the 20 metre timed walk test 6. Depression and anxiety, measured using the Hospital Anxiety and Depression Score 7. Cost-effectiveness of interventions, measured using health resource use
